public class PropertyResourceBundle extends ResourceBundle
{
  /** The properties file this bundle is based on. */
  private Properties properties;
  /**
   * Creates a new property resource bundle.
   *
   * @param stream an input stream, where the resources are read from
   * @throws NullPointerException if stream is null
   * @throws IOException if reading the stream fails
   */
  public PropertyResourceBundle(InputStream stream) throws IOException
  {
    properties = new Properties();
    properties.load(stream);
  }
  /**
   * Called by getObject when a resource is needed. This
   * returns the resource given by the key.
   *
   * @param key the key of the resource
   * @return the resource for the key, or null if it doesn't exist
   */
  public Object handleGetObject(String key)
  {
    return properties.getProperty(key);
  }
  /**
   * This method should return all keys for which a resource exists.
   *
   * @return an enumeration of the keys
   */
  public Enumeration getKeys()
  {
    if (parent == null)
      return properties.propertyNames();
    // We make a new Set that holds all the keys, then return an enumeration
    // for that. This prevents modifications from ruining the enumeration,
    // as well as ignoring duplicates.
    Set s = new HashSet();
    Enumeration e = properties.propertyNames();
    while (e.hasMoreElements())
      s.add(e.nextElement());
    ResourceBundle bundle = parent;
    // Eliminate tail recursion.
    do
      {
        e = bundle.getKeys();
        while (e.hasMoreElements())
          s.add(e.nextElement());
        bundle = bundle.parent;
      }
    while (bundle != null);
    return Collections.enumeration(s);
  }
} // class PropertyResourceBundle
